SundaySchool-Piggyback.gifOur congregation invites children and adults to pursue spiritual growth through a personal search for meaning - a search informed by understanding of the world's diverse traditions of faith and respect for the beliefs of others. 

Children & Youth Religious Education

We offer children a broad range of religious education from Crib Room and Kindergarten through high school.  The program involves students in classroom study, discussion, activities, participation in intergenerational services and community service. 

Youth Group

Our High School Youth Group welcomes all high school age youth (14-20).  We meet weekly on Tuesdays from 7-9 pm for discussion, fun and fellowship.

Adults

Our congregation also provides adults with a wide variety of evening courses exploring the world's religions, critical issues in spiritual growth, and the development of a personal theology.
